Pippy: Online “Citizen Access Page” a Source for Open Government
Access bills, statutes, Senate votes and lobbyist reports via www.senatorpippy.com

Moon – Pennsylvania Senate votes and debates, as well as bills and statutes, can now be accessed online via one site, the Citizen Access Page, Sen. John Pippy (R-37) announced today.  

Visitors to Senator Pippy’s website, www.senatorpippy.com, can click on the Citizen Access Page to look up bills and amendments, review text of floor debates, and see how senators voted. Information is available for votes in committee and the full Senate. 

The Citizen Access Page also helps users track who is lobbying, who individual lobbyists are representing, and how they are spending their money.  They can also see the number of clients each lobbyist has and what each one is spending per client. 

The site guides users through the process, under the headings “How to View Senate Votes and Debates,” “How to Search Pennsylvania Statutes,” and “How to View Lobbyist Disclosure Reports.” 

“Citizens have a right to access this information, and the Citizen Access Page is a great starting point for navigating the various online sources where the information is found,” said Pippy.  “This is just part of the reform measures enacted this year. From restricting late-night voting sessions, to giving legislators and the public more time to understand changes in a bill before it comes up for vote, it’s part of the ongoing effort to make the legislative process more open and accessible. ”
